Robust development of a CNC turning process

The article present an optimization study developed on a CNC HSM center for the external turning of spheroidal graphite iron precision mechanics parts. For isolating as much as possible the thermal error effects on the machining accuracy study, there were developed studies for statistically controlling the machining process and for mastering the measuring process, also. For assessing the process there were measured the dimensional critical quality characteristics. As analytical tools, were designed experiments applying the Taguchi Method, and the results are analyzed with ANOM method.
